Workforce Continuity Infrastructure — Chakan

Chakan is Maharashtra's auto and auto-ancillary spine — Mahindra, Bajaj's vendor ecosystem, and a dense tier-2/tier-3 supplier base, all pulling labour from Marathwada, Vidarbha, and further afield. The corridor's output depends on a workforce that mostly isn't from here.

The gap.

Workers arriving in Chakan without a stable place to live tend to either commute unsustainable distances or churn out within the first quarter. For an employer running shift-based manufacturing, that shows up as line disruption, not just an HR statistic.
